Spurs moved within 2 points from the Villains with a game in hand.

Tottenham won against Aston Villa 4-0 at Villa Park and the North London side is only 2 points behind the Villains with match in hand.

In the 1st half, we didn’t see great football, as the 1st 45 minutes of the match in Birmingham finished without a shot on goal from either side.

However, at the beginning of the 2nd half, Pape Matar Sarr provided a fantastic pass to James Maddison and with an empty net in front of him Maddison scored to give the lead to Spurs in the 50th minute. VAR checked the goal for an offside but the goal stand.

In the 54th minute, Tottenham doubled its lead when captain Heung-Min Son sent a pass to Brennan Johnson, who netted for 2-0.

John McGinn left Aston Villa with 10 men on the pitch in the 65th minute when he received a direct red card for clattering a Spurs player, and that’s the moment when it became clear that Tottenham would return to London with 3 points from Villa Park.

Heung-Min Son made it 3-0 in the extra time after Dejan Kulusevski’s assist. Timo Werner netted for 4-0 in the 94th minute.

Aston Villa are in 4th place with 55 points after 28 matches as Spurs ended the Villains’ 3rd straight victory series in the league.

Tottenham are in 5th place with 53 after 27 games as that was Spurs 3rd win in the past 4 matches in Premier League and they are only 2 points behind 4th place.
